Negros Occidental Police Provincial Office (NOCPPO) director, Police Colonel Romy Palgue, revealed that Philippine National Police (PNP) chief General Guillermo Eleazar has rescheduled his visit to the province.

According to Palgue, he received information from the PNP headquarters at Camp Crame that Eleazar will visit on August 22.

Palgue, however, noted that the visit remains tentative pending Eleazar’s other scheduled activities or appointments.

Previously, Eleazar was supposed to visit the province last July 10.

However, the PNP chief’s visit was postponed after the province, including Bacolod City, were escalated to the general community quarantine (GCQ) status.

Following his assumption to the post, Eleazar had been actively visiting various police regional offices in the country and has even personally visited police camps, and stations making sure that the personnel are doing their respective duties as well as inspecting the station’s cleanliness./DGB, WDJ
